A Guide To Building and Maintaining a Wealth and Abundance Altar Choosing the Right Location: Southeast Corner: According to Feng Shui principles, the southeast corner of your home is associated with wealth and abundance. Place your wealth altar in this area if possible. If not, choose a location where you feel comfortable and where the energy flows freely. Avoid Low Energy Areas: Avoid placing the wealth altar in areas with low energy flow, such as near bathrooms or in dark, cramped spaces. 2. Correct Items to Place on Altar to Attract Abundance and Wealth: Symbols of Prosperity: Choose items that symbolize wealth, abundance, and prosperity according to Feng Shui principles and that make sense to you. Money: Include a crisp form of currency. (Not Monopoly money.) Wealth Deities: Statues or images of wealth deities like the Wealth God (Caishen), Laughing Buddha, or the Three-Legged Money Toad (Chan Chu) are commonly used to attract prosperity. If you work with Fortuna or another wealth, luck, or abundance deity place an image on the altar. Crystals: Crystals associated with wealth and abundance include citrine, pyrite, green aventurine, gold, diamond, and jade. Place these crystals on your altar to amplify the energy of prosperity. Money Tree: A symbol of financial growth and abundance, a money tree (such as the Pachira aquatica) can be placed on your altar to attract wealth. Abundance Bowl: Fill a bowl with auspicious items such as coins, rice, or gemstones to symbolize abundance overflowing into your life. Red Envelopes: Red envelopes or red-colored items symbolize good luck and prosperity in many cultures. Place red envelopes containing auspicious symbols or intentions on your altar. Gold Items: Incorporate items made of or resembling gold to symbolize wealth and prosperity. This could include gold-colored statues, candles, figurines, coins, or ornaments. Fresh Flowers: Place fresh flowers, fruit, and other healthy symbols of prosperity and abundance on your altar. Make sure to remove any old or wilted items promptly. 3. Cleaning: Regular Cleansing: Keep the area around your wealth altar clean and clutter-free. Regularly dust and wipe down surfaces to remove any accumulated dirt or stagnant energy. Smudging: Use sage, palo santo, or other cleansing herbs to purify the energy around the altar. Light the smudge stick and allow the smoke to waft over and around the altar to cleanse the space energetically. Pro Tips: Set Intentions: Regularly spend time at your wealth altar to set clear intentions for abundance and prosperity in your life. Visualize your goals as already achieved. Express Gratitude: Show gratitude for the blessings you have received and for the abundance that is on its way to you. Rotate Items: Periodically rotate or refresh the items on your altar to keep the energy vibrant and aligned with your intentions. By following these guidelines, you can create and maintain a wealth altar that serves as a powerful focal point for attracting abundance and prosperity into your life.

Email me if you have questions or need assistance. Winter brings a unique charm, but it also challenges our well-being. Amid the cold and darkness, self-care practices can be the key to finding warmth, balance and serenity. You may need to break up or try new self-care practices to care for yourself during the winter season and I wanted to share some ideas as inspiration. 1. Create a Winter Self-Care Playlist: Compile a playlist filled with songs that evoke feelings of coziness and tranquility. Whether it's acoustic tunes, ambient sounds, or your favorite instrumental tracks, let your personalized winter soundtrack be the backdrop to moments of relaxation and introspection. 2. Explore Winter Stargazing: Clear winter nights provide an excellent opportunity for stargazing. Bundle up in layers, grab a blanket, and head outside to marvel at the night sky. Identify constellations or simply take in the quiet beauty of the night sky. The cold air and celestial wonders can create a sense of awe. 3. Winter Mindfulness Walks: Take mindful walks in the brisk winter air. Notice the crunch of snow beneath your boots, the subtle rustle of winter branches, and the clean scent of the cold. These mindful moments can be a form of moving meditation, grounding you in the present and fostering a deep connection with nature. 4. DIY Aromatherapy for Winter Vibes:
Experiment with creating your own winter-inspired scents using essential oils. Scents like pine, cedar, and cinnamon can evoke a sense of warmth and nostalgia. Diffuse these aromas in your living space or add a few drops to your bath for a soothing and personalized aromatherapy experience. 5. Make Winter Art: Express your creativity through winter-themed art projects. Whether it's painting, drawing, or crafting, channel your emotions and reflections about the season into a creative outlet. The act of creating can be therapeutic and your inner child will love this. 6. Document Winter Memories: Document the beauty of winter through photography or journaling. Capture the frosty landscapes, the snow, or the unique patterns created by ice. Reflecting on these captured moments can be a source of joy and a reminder of the small wonders of winter. 7. Celebrate the Winter Solstice: Mark the winter solstice, the shortest day of the year, as a time for reflection and renewal. Create your own solstice ritual—light candles, set intentions for the coming months, and embrace the symbolism of the returning light. It's a unique way to acknowledge the changing seasons and connect with the natural cycles of life. This winter, venture beyond your usual self-care practices. Engage in activities that resonate with your individuality and bring a sense of joy. Discover a deeper connection with the winter season and cultivate a renewed sense of well-being.
